To evaluate efficacy and toxicity about hypofractionated stereotactic radiotherapy against large brain metastases using Cyberkife.
Safety,Efficacy
Exploratory
Pragmatic
Phase II
Overall survival rate at 6 months
1) Performance status and activity of daily living at 3, 6 and 12 months
2) Toxicity
3) Local control rate at 6 and 12 months
4) Occurrence of new brain metastases 6 and 12 months

Hypofractionated stereotactic radiotherapy using CyberKnife depending on the tumor volume.
20 | years-old | <= |
Not applicable |
Male and Female
1) One to four brain metastases with a maximum diameter of 2 cm or more for the largest lesion on contrast enhanced magnetic resonance imagings.
2) Unfit to craniotomy.
3) All brain metastases do not locate near the brain stem, optic nerve or chiasma.
4) Systematic status; Karnofsky Performance Status >= 70.
5) Oxygen saturation >= 96% in room air.
6) Consent to this study.
1) Patient with dissemination.
2) There are other malignanicies.
3) Patients in pregnancy.
4) Unknown primary cancer
5) Patient with schizoaffective disorder or other severe psychiatric disorder.
6) Patients treated with steroid for one or more months.
7) Brain metastases of malignant melanoma, sarcoma, lymphoma or small cell lung cancer.
8) Responsible doctors judged the patient inappropriate for the trial.
9) No history of craniotomy or radiotherapy to the brain
